Mobile blackjack has three parameters that matter: hand visibility, card recognition speed, and input latency. Screen size affects all three.
First, hand visibility. A 5.1-inch iPhone SE display shows player cards and dealer upcard at a size of approximately 40 pixels per card at standard zoom. A 6.7-inch iPhone Max shows the same cards at roughly 65 pixels each. The visibility difference is significant.
At 40 pixels, you need to focus intently on each card. At 65 pixels, card recognition happens passively. This matters because basic strategy decisions rely on pattern recognition. Your brain processes the image of a 6 and a 7 (totaling 13) faster if the cards are larger. Smaller cards require active decoding.
Second, decision speed. A study by Stivers and Kasimir (2018, published in the Journal of Gaming Research) measured decision latency on mobile devices. Players using 5-inch screens took an average of 2.1 seconds per decision. Players on 6.5-inch screens averaged 1.7 seconds. The 0.4-second difference seems small. Over 100 hands, that's 40 seconds of cumulative delay. The delay introduces decision fatigue. You make more errors when fatigued.
Third, input latency. Larger screens have larger touch targets. Hit, stand, double, split buttons are easier to tap on a 6.7-inch screen. Smaller screens compress buttons. Fat-finger errors increase. An accidental double-down when you meant to stand costs money.
The Rule Set Complexity Variable
Screen size matters more on complex rule sets. European blackjack (two-card hit rules, no surrender, multiple player options per hand) requires more decision points than simple rule sets. Each decision point is a visual parse of the board state.
Simple rule sets (American blackjack, single-deck, surrender available) have fewer decision nodes. The cognitive load is lower. Screen size matters less.
If you're playing a variant with lots of side bets or option complexity, larger screens are advantageous.
Device-Specific Considerations
iPhone SE (5.1 inches) is the smallest widely used device. Adequate for basic blackjack. Not ideal for anything with optional side bets or complex splits.
iPhone 12/13 (6.1 inches) is the standard size. Good balance between portability and visibility.
iPhone Max (6.7 inches) is the largest. Best for visibility and input accuracy. The tradeoff is one-handed play becomes difficult. You need to use two hands or a table.
Android devices vary more widely. Samsung Galaxy S series spans 6.1 to 6.8 inches. Google Pixel 6 Pro is 6.7 inches. Most Android flagships are in the 6.1 to 6.8 range.
Tablets (iPad, Samsung Tab) are 10+ inches. Overkill for mobile blackjack. They're not mobile. They're stationary gaming devices. Better to use a desktop client on a tablet.
